DGFT Makes Registration Compulsory for Solar and Wind Component Imports
The DGFT has mandated REEIMS registration for specific solar and wind components under Chapters 70, 73, 84, and 85, effective November 1, 2025, with advance application and end-use declaration.

China Tightens Export Controls on Lithium Battery and Graphite Materials

China has announced export restrictions on lithium battery components and artificial graphite anode materials, effective November 8, 2025, to protect national security and regulate exports of critical dual-use technologies.

ALMM Update: MNRE Adds 6,922 MW of Solar Module Capacity in October 2025

Ministry of New and Renewable Energy (MNRE) has updated the ALMM List-I, adding 6,922 MW of solar module capacity in October 2025, taking the total enlisted capacity to 116,467 MW. Gautam Solar, Bluebird Solar, Goldi Solar, and Rayzon Solar have increased capacities while Solitech Green Energy has entered the list with 1,321 MW capacity.

TGERC Sets Additional Surcharge for Open Access Consumers at Nil for H2 FY 2025-26

TGERC has zeroed the Additional Surcharge for Open Access consumers from October 2025 to March 2026, following a detailed review of stranded capacity and charges by TGDISCOMs.
